Cultivate a Healthier Mind
Taking care of your mental well-being is crucial. It doesn't demand drastic changes, but rather small steps that can significantly affect your overall happiness. Start by practicing mindfulness. Dedicate a few seconds each day to simply be present and acknowledge your emotions without judgment. Incorporate consistent exercise into your routine. Even a quick walk can boost your mood and reduce stress. Emphasize getting enough rest. Aim for six to eight hours of quality sleep each night to allow your mind and body to recover. Socialize with friends. Meaningful connections provide support and combat feelings of loneliness. Finally, don't to consult professional assistance if you're facing difficulties.

Nurturing Resilience: Strategies for Emotional Well-being
In today's constantly changing world, building resilience is crucial for our emotional well-being. Resilience refers to our capacity to recover from challenges. By utilizing effective strategies, we can boost our resilience and cope with life's inevitable setbacks.
One strategy is to practice mindfulness. Mindfulness involves paying full attention to the present moment without judgment. This technique can help us manage our emotions and respond more effectively to challenging situations.
Furthermore, it is important to foster strong social connections. Communicating with loved ones, friends, or support groups can provide us with practical support during difficult times.
Finally, it is helpful to develop a optimistic outlook. Concentrating our attention on the good in our lives can help us foster our well-being.
